IIS服务器根目录下的文件为index.asp 内容如下
<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%>
<%
="服务器已成功启动"
%>
oo = newObject('Msxml2.ServerXMLHTTP')
oo.open('POST','http://localhost/',.f.)
oo.send('')
? oo.responseBody && responseText则不可以。
_cliptext = oo.responseBody &&CTRL+V发现是正确的字符
如果用messagebox(oo.responseBody)
显示为:
B7FECEF1C6F7D2D1B3C9B9A6C6F4B6AF
MESSAGEBOX(STRCONV(oo.responsebody,2),0) &&可正常显示文本
* 参数2支持半角,若为1则全为全角
在此感谢“dkfdtf”对我的帮助,提供了responseBody属性。
其实大家如果不使用小型的IIS启动器的话,也可以直接用 oo.responseText,只需要在服务器端asp文件中添加。
<%@LANGUAGE=VBSCRIPT CODEPAGE="65001"%>
<%
Response.charset = "utf-8"
%>
客户端读取出来的就是正常的文本了,因为IIS启动器体积小直接打开就可以提供Web服务了只有不足1M哦,大家不需安装系统里的IIS组件了。